Digging through My junk and found an old 1930's era Ammo box, and since I haven't been able to upload pictures (Come-on Mods, Fix this) I will try to describe it best I can. The Box measures 17" X 3-3/4" X 6 3/8", The box is marked "Mach. Rifle Ammo Chest M1icon ,D3920"
paint is in fair to poor condition, but the stenciled markings are legible, the spacers inside the box for the Browning Automatic Rifle BAR Magazines are missing. the leather handle is in very good condition. No dents. Could use a good cleaning from being stored in My junk for over 50 years.
I this Box of any value or should I just throw it away ?
